When teams choose Reponx over XSOAR

Choose Reponx when your primary pain is network and cloud incident response — BGP flaps, VPN outages, routing issues, multi-cloud troubleshooting — rather than security playbook orchestration alone. Reponx integrates with Cisco, Palo Alto, Azure, AWS, and GCP natively.

Key differences

XSOAR excels at security orchestration across diverse security tools. Reponx excels at AI agents for infrastructure operations — SSH automation, network chat, traffic analysis, reports to Gmail/Sheets, and multi-agent orchestration with engineer oversight.
